問題タブ [less-mixins]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
css - パーセンテージを含む変数を LESS の数値に変換するにはどうすればよいですか?
LESS ミックスインでは、パーセンテージ (xx%) として指定されていても、単純な数値 (0.xx) に変換したいアルファ値があります。数値をパーセンテージに変換する percent() 関数を見つけましたが、percent(xx%) は「xx00%」を返し、100 で割ると 0.xx が 0.00xx になり、これも良くありません。LESS で見つけることができるすべての「if-then」ステートメントは、新しいスコープの作成に関与しているため、「%」は検出できましたが、その情報を変数に戻して使用することはできませんでした。
パーセンテージである場合にのみ、パーセンテージを数値に変換するにはどうすればよいですか?
css - 外部スタイルシートで Mixin LESS を使用する方法
さまざまなスタイル シートでの less mixin の使用について質問があります。
初期スタイルのシートが 2 つあります: reset.less と styleguide.less
styleguide.less タイトルで mixin を定義するにはどうすればよいのでしょうか。
そして、リセットはそれを使用するだけです。
例:
css - 多数のクラスで使用される LESS ルールをどのように作成しますか?
以下を使用するために、いくつかの異なるクラスが必要だとします。
これを LESS でどのように設定しますか?
これらのクラスは相互に使用できないため、コンマ区切りのリスト (.note、.product、.restricted{ }) で設定することは解決策ではありません。
次のようなものが必要です。
私はこれを試しましたが、LESSを殺すだけです。
css - less-file で css-classes を mixin として使用できますか?
私style.less
が定義したいのは.element
、クラスの要素内にネストされたクラスを持つすべての要素.group
が、ブートストラップクラスの同じプロパティを持つこと.col-sm-6
です。
残念ながら、クラス.col-sm-6
を要素に直接追加することはできません。
そのプロジェクトでは、bootstrap はtapestry5/bootstrap/css/bootstrap-darkly.css
my に関連するフォルダーで利用できますstyle.less
。(方法) CSS クラスを my 内の mixin として使用することはできますstyle.css
か? 私は試した:
残念ながら、Less4J 例外が発生します。
CSS をミックスインとして使用することは不可能ですか、それとも私の構文に何か問題がありますか?
less - LESS: mixin でまばたきアニメーションを作成し、@color -stops を渡します
LESS を使用して「まばたき効果」のような CSS アニメーションを作成したいと考えています。@stop
私の目的は、DOM 要素の css クラスに応じて異なる色の点滅を得るために、毎回 2 色を渡す単一の mixin を呼び出すことです。
現在、私は次のHTMLを持っています:
そしてここに、LESS CODE:
アニメーションミックスイン:
私の問題は、両方の DOM 要素が同じ「赤い色」のアニメーションを持ち、代わりに 1 つのgreen2greenと他がred2redであることです。
いつも同じ「アニメ名」に問題があることがわかりました。望ましい動作に到達するための提案はありますか?
ありがとう。
less - LESS で string/fraction mixin 変数を補間するにはどうすればよいですか?
グリッド システムを LESS にしようとしています。
分数を文字列として使用しており (理由があります)、calc()
式で分数を補間する必要があります。
Sassでこれを行うことができます...
これを試してみるとLESSで...
エラーをスローしてしまいCannot read property 'numerator' of undefined
ます。
どうやら LESS はそれが分数であることを知ることができますが、その後うんちが出ます。
LESS のプロから教えてもらえますか?
css - CSS/LESS > 何か AND < 何か
プロパティを適用するためのウィンドウを設定するために、値がより小さいかつ大きい場合にプロパティを設定しようとしています。
例:
ガードの組み合わせ方がいまいちわかりません。上記の例では、明度が 20% の色には、3 番目と 4 番目の両方のガードが適用されます。したがって、緑と青の両方の色をコンパイルします。それは技術的には順序のために正しくレンダリングされますが、それでもちょっと厄介です...
代替ソリューションはありますか?ありがとう!
variables - mixin内の条件変数の変更が少ない
私はそのような効果を達成する必要がありますが、実際に @padding < @height の場合でも、無意味な乗数値 2 を使用します...私が知らない制限はありますか?
任意の回避策を歓迎します)